Hardware:
- Sonos Arc (firmware 18.4, build 95.0-77060)
- 2x Sonos Era 300 surrounds (firmware 18.4, build 95.0-77060)
- Sonos Sub (firmware 17.2.5, build 86.7-77050)
- All on dedicated Sonos VLAN, UniFi UDM Pro with U7 Pro AP, all devices AP-locked, static IP reservations set
Problem: The Arc repeatedly drops completely off the network, bringing the entire group down with it. The app shows all four devices as "Not Connected" and a full power cycle of all devices is required to recover.
Network logs confirm the sequence every time:
- Arc drops off WiFi first
- Era 300 surrounds and Sub immediately start disconnecting and reconnecting, trying to find their controller
- Entire group unavailable in app until power cycled
The Arc is most likely the root cause, the surrounds and Sub are just reacting to losing their controller.
Signal and network are not the issue:
- Arc shows excellent signal (-27 dBm) when connected
- All devices have static IP reservations
- All devices AP-locked, no roaming
- No firewall rules blocking traffic
- All other Sonos devices in the house (Beam, Play:1, Play:5, One, Roam) are completely stable on the same network
Example timestamps from UniFi logs:
- May 29 20:32 — Arc drops, surrounds and Sub start thrashing within seconds
- May 30 20:02 — Arc drops, same pattern
- May 31 00:58 — Arc drops, same pattern
Ask: Is this a known issue with the Arc on firmware 18.4? Has anyone else experienced the Arc's network stack crashing periodically while eARC audio continues working? Is a fix planned?
